1970-77 Ford Maverick/Mercury Comet; 6/8 Cylinder; Manual Floor Shifter Boot; With Ring: Reproduction manual floor shift boot for Maverick and 1971-77 Mercury Comet model's with standard transmissions. This boot protects the shifter assembly between transmission and lower floor pan.Ford Mercury Applications:1970-77 Maverick1971-77 Comet. Each boot is manufactured to original factory specifications and replicates the in fit function.
